Rexdale tenants speak out against slumlord at ACORN town hall

Posted March 4, 2025

Toronto, Ontario – On Saturday, March 1st, the Bergamot Avenue ACORN Tenant Union hosted a town hall at the Thistletown Community Centre for tenants living at 9-27 Bergamot Avenue. Joining the tenants were Etobicoke North City Councillor Vincent Crisanti, staff from RentSafeTO and Municipal Licensing & Standards, and officers from Toronto Police Service 23 Division.

Tenants spoke out against deplorable conditions they face at 9-27 Bergamot Avenue, owned and managed by Pinedale Properties Ltd. Some spoke about ongoing roach infestations, where roaches cover the ceilings, floors, and everything in between. Others spoke about being asked by Pinedale to pay hundreds of dollars for replacement appliances, only to be unable to keep them when they move out. Still others complained about a lack of security cameras throughout the properties, including the parking lot, which has seen numerous carjackings and violence in recent years.

After a detailed presentation by RentSafeTO staff, tenant leaders Monique Gordon and James Maroosis got a commitment from Councillor Crisanti to support giving RentSafeTO stronger tools to enforce minimum apartment standards. RentSafeTO staff agreed to work closely with ACORN to investigate violations on the properties and get tenants’ repairs done.

The Bergamot Avenue ACORN Tenant Union will meet this week to plan an action to build off of the momentum from the town hall.

The tenants’ full list of demands is as follows:

  • Coin-O-Matic should do monthly maintenance checks on the laundry machines.
  • If they won’t commit to that, Pinedale Properties should contract laundry services to another provider.
  • Install wheelchair-accessible automatic doors at all main doorways in 9 Bergamot Avenue, 11 Bergamot Avenue, 25 Bergamot Avenue, and 27 Bergamot Avenue.
  • Bleed the radiators at the start of each winter.
  • Make sure all exterior doors lock property.
  • Retain a third-party to inspect the window condensation drainage problem and report back to Pinedale and ACORN on the solution.
  • Conduct monthly inspections of the hallway vents, clean them, and fix them.
  • Annual cleaning and maintenance check-up on all vents in units and the central air system.
  • Secure the garbage dumpsters to prevent dumping.
  • Implement a recycling program.
  • Bring in licensed, professional contractors
  • Bring in specific companies that tenants request
  • Put up “don’t feed the pigeons” signs
  • Only new appliances, and without making tenants pay for them.
  • Clean the windows regularly, twice a year.
  • Replenish playground sand annually.
  • Pest treatment should affect all surrounding units + carpets in the hallways.
  • Gel for tenants with roaches when they opt out of the full-scale treatment
  • Use steam to treat for bedbugs
  • Treat the fly infestation in 9 Bergamot Avenue
  • Stop calling doors fireproof or replace them with doors that have been certified as fireproof.
  • Implement analog work orders
  • Adhere to 24 hour notice, and actually show up.
  • Don’t delete work orders from the records or the app → landlord needs to keep them for 2 years.
  • Let people have their own appliances
  • Stop charging tenants for repairs
  • Hire a reputable firm for security, and provide 24 hour security on the properties.
  • Bigger parking signs
  • Parking enforcement → either Pinedale or the driver is to pay for the towing, not the tenant who’s spot it is.
  • Parking fee cap of $50
  • Cameras should be installed in the parking lots, hallways, elevators, lobbies, stairwells, garbage chute rooms, and townhouses.
  • Water the grass
  • Upgrade the park structure.
